Wayne Deter Obituary

Wayne Deter was born on December 23, 1944 in Hudson, Michigan, the son of the late Fred and Dorothy Reed Deter.

On September 14, 1968, he was united in marriage to Millie Franks, who survives.

Mr. Deter worked for Ripley Industries for over 30 years. Wayne had a good sense of humor and loved to laugh, tell jokes, and aggravate his sister-in-law. He also loved to dance and listen to music, especially to his favorite song, "Lillie's White Lies." Wayne had a kind heart and always found the good in everyone. His kids were his pride and joy and he loved them very much. Wayne was of the Baptist belief.

Wayne Deter departed this life on December 13, 2023 in Jackson, Tennessee at the age of 78 years, 11 months, and 20 days.

He is survived by his wife of 55 years, Millie Deter of Adamsville, Tennessee; daughters, Nancy Hunsburger and her husband Frank of Niles, Michigan and Ann Deter Williams and her husband Charlie of Adamsville, Tennessee; brother, Chuck Deter of Michigan; sisters, Jean Durling of Michigan and Mary Double of Virginia; grandchildren, Misty Warner and Nathaniel Williams; and great grandchildren, Finley Warner.

Memorial services will be announced at a later date.
